Malawi Olympic Committee in conjunction with Stepping Stone School conducted a tree planting exercise in the pursuit of curbing the effects of climate change.

Speaking in an interview, Ms. Kilowe, the Head Mistress of Stepping Stone school stated that this exercise will help to nurture the students into finding ways of preserving and saving the environment in order to mitigate some of the effects of climate change the world is facing today.
“This is the second phase of this exercise since we first introduced it in 2024 and so far it has brought much impact to us as an education institution and the community as a whole, “ Said Kilowe.
Mr. Pyson Likagwa, representing the Malawi Olympic Committee, graced the event and commended the program as a game changer in as far as curbing the effects of climate change is concerned.
A total of 130 trees have been planted with Malawi Olympic Committee donating 30 more trees to the exercise.
